没有合适的资源?快使用搜索试试~ 我知道了~
温馨提示
内容概要:本文详细介绍了 MySQL 中 ORDER BY 子句的用法及其在查询结果排序中的应用。ORDER BY 可以按照一个或多个列的值进行升序(ASC)或降序(DESC)排序,默认为升序。文章解释了 ORDER BY 的基本语法、参数说明,并通过多个实例展示了单列排序、多列排序、使用列位置排序、表达式排序以及处理 NULL 值的方法。此外,还提供了在命令提示符和 PHP 脚本中使用 ORDER BY 子句的具体操作步骤和代码示例。; 适合人群:具有基础 SQL 知识的数据库开发者、运维人员以及对 MySQL 查询优化感兴趣的读者。; 使用场景及目标:①掌握如何利用 ORDER BY 对查询结果进行灵活排序;②学会在不同编程环境中(如命令行、PHP)应用 ORDER BY 实现数据排序;③理解如何根据业务需求选择合适的排序字段和顺序,以提高查询效率和结果准确性。; 阅读建议:建议读者结合实际案例练习,深入理解 ORDER BY 的各种用法,同时注意 MySQL 不同版本之间的差异,如 NULLS FIRST 和 NULLS LAST 的支持情况。在实践中不断调试和完善 SQL 语句,以达到最佳的排序效果。
资源推荐
资源详情
资源评论






























MySQL ORDER BY(排序) 语句
我们知道从 MySQL 表中使用 SELECT 语句来读取数据。
如果我们需要对读取的数据进行排序,我们就可以使用 MySQL 的 ORDER BY 子句来设定
你想按哪个字段哪种方式来进行排序,再返回搜索结果。
MySQL ORDER BY(排序) 语句可以按照一个或多个列的值进行升序(ASC)或降序(DES
C)排序。
语法
以下是 SELECT 语句使用 ORDER BY 子句将查询数据排序后再返回数据:
SELECT column1, column2, ...
FROM table_name
ORDER BY column1 [ASC | DESC], column2 [ASC | DESC], ...;
参数说明:
� column1, column2, ... 是你要选择的列的名称,如果使用 * 表示选择所有列。
� table_name 是你要从中查询数据的表的名称。
� ORDER BY column1 [ASC | DESC], column2 [ASC | DESC], ... 是用于指定排
序顺序的子句。ASC 表示升序(默认),DESC 表示降序。
更多说明:
� 你可以使用任何字段来作为排序的条件,从而返回排序后的查询结果。
� 你可以设定多个字段来排序。
� 你可以使用 ASC 或 DESC 关键字来设置查询结果是按升序或降序排列。 默认情况
下,它是按升序排列。
� 你可以添加 WHERE...LIKE 子句来设置条件。
实例
以下是一些 ORDER BY 子句的使用实例。
1. 单列排序:
SELECT * FROM products
ORDER BY product_name ASC;
以上 SQL 语句将选择产品表 products 中的所有产品,并按产品名称升序 ASC 排序。
资源评论


随风逐流wrx
- 粉丝: 1343
上传资源 快速赚钱
我的内容管理 展开
我的资源 快来上传第一个资源
我的收益
登录查看自己的收益我的积分 登录查看自己的积分
我的C币 登录后查看C币余额
我的收藏
我的下载
下载帮助


最新资源
- 信息化教学设计方案评价量规.doc
- 基于互联网+的党校档案管理问题分析.docx
- Delphi短信视频点播前台管理子.doc
- 一种基于图像处理的芯片自动开封算法设计.docx
- 基于Java开发平台的安全性措施.docx
- SolidWorks工程图转换成AutoCADDWG文件后字体不变的方法.doc
- 基于计算机技术的科技管理模式的现代化应用研究.docx
- 实验离散信号的DTFT和DFT及其FFT算法的应用.doc
- 新零售背景下网络零售平台创新模式探索.docx
- 什么是人工智能人工智能知识详解.docx
- C++课程设计方案系统和论文设计方案.docx
- 条高AutoCAD工程项目师绘图技巧.doc
- 基于FTTC的桃源步行街无线网络规划与设计.doc
- 通信工程实习总结.docx
- 某教学楼计算机网络系统集成设计方案.doc
- 基于单片机的十字路口交通灯方案设计书大学大学本科方案设计书(方案设计书).doc
资源上传下载、课程学习等过程中有任何疑问或建议,欢迎提出宝贵意见哦~我们会及时处理!
点击此处反馈



安全验证
文档复制为VIP权益,开通VIP直接复制
